[发明专利]存储卷的快照处理方法、装置、介质和电子设备在审
| 申请号: | 202011089801.1 | 申请日: | 2020-10-13 |
| 公开(公告)号: | CN112347037A | 公开(公告)日: | 2021-02-09 |
| 发明(设计)人: | 陈仲涛 | 申请(专利权)人: | 北京天融信网络安全技术有限公司;北京天融信科技有限公司;北京天融信软件有限公司 |
| 主分类号: | G06F16/11 | 分类号: | G06F16/11;G06F16/16;G06F16/174 |
| 代理公司: | 北京开阳星知识产权代理有限公司 11710 | 代理人: | 安伟 |
| 地址: | 100000 北京*** | 国省代码: | 北京;11 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 存储 快照 处理 方法 装置 介质 电子设备 | ||
本公开涉及一种存储卷的快照处理方法、装置、介质和电子设备,其中所述方法包括:接收快照删除指令,所述快照删除指令用以指示删除N个快照文件;响应所述快照删除指令,为所述N个快照文件中的M个快照文件配置删除标识,并删除所述M个快照文件中的冗余数据,所述M个快照文件的创建时间早于所述N个快照文件中剩余快照文件的创建时间;在业务I/O空闲时,基于所述M个快照文件的删除标识查找到删除冗余数据后的M个快照文件,合并该M个快照文件中的数据块至所述剩余快照文件中,并删除所述M个快照文件。本公开的实施方案可以提高快照删除速度,大为减少对正常的业务I/O的影响。
技术领域
本公开实施例涉及计算机技术领域,尤其涉及一种存储卷的快照处理方法、存储卷的快照处理装置,以及实现存储卷的快照处理方法的计算机可读存储介质和电子设备。
背景技术
分布式存储系统作为超融合系统的重要组成部分,存储着整个系统和客户的重要数据,数据的完整性和保护关系到整个系统能否正常运行。但是由于人为操作、系统和应用错误、硬件故障或自然灾害等不可抗力因素都可能造成数据的损坏或丢失。所以存储系统需要定时对存储卷创建快照,并把快照数据备份到灾备集群。
快照可以在系统出现问题时,把数据恢复到创建快照的时间点,所以快照越多,可以选择的时间点就越多。但是快照多了会导致存储系统的空间使用率高,所以系统一般会设置保留快照的个数阈值,超过此个数阈值系统会自动删除时间最久的一些快照。而删除快照需要合并数据,涉及到I/O读写,会消耗较多的磁盘I/O,影响正常的业务I/O。
目前相关技术中删除快照时直接合并数据,数据合并过程中可能会消耗更多的磁盘I/O而进一步影响业务I/O,且需要等待数据合并完成再删除快照文件,删除速度较慢。因此,整体上目前的方案快照删除速度比较慢,影响正常的业务I/O。
发明内容
为了解决上述技术问题或者至少部分地解决上述技术问题,本公开提供了一种快照处理方法、快照处理装置,以及实现快照处理方法的计算机可读存储介质和电子设备。
第一方面,本公开实施例提供了一种快照处理方法,包括:
接收快照删除指令,所述快照删除指令用以指示删除N个快照文件,N是大于等于2的自然数;
响应所述快照删除指令,为所述N个快照文件中的M个快照文件配置删除标识,并删除所述M个快照文件中的冗余数据,M的取值是N减去一;其中,所述M个快照文件的创建时间早于所述N个快照文件中剩余快照文件的创建时间;
在业务I/O空闲时,基于所述M个快照文件的删除标识查找到删除冗余数据后的M个快照文件,合并该M个快照文件中的数据块至所述剩余快照文件中,并删除所述M个快照文件。
在本公开的一些实施例中,每个所述快照文件包括多个存储位置,各所述存储位置存储有数据块;所述删除所述M个快照文件中的冗余数据,包括:
依次比较两个所述快照文件的相同存储位置是否均存储有数据块,两个所述快照文件的创建时间是先后顺序;
若是,则将两个所述快照文件中创建时间早的快照文件在该相同存储位置上的数据块确定为冗余数据并删除。
在本公开的一些实施例中,所述删除所述M个快照文件中的冗余数据,包括:
基于文件系统删除所述M个快照文件中的冗余数据。
在本公开的一些实施例中,所述合并该M个快照文件中的数据块至所述剩余快照文件中,包括:
将该M个快照文件中相应存储位置的数据块直接拷贝至所述剩余快照文件中对应的存储位置。
第二方面,本公开实施例还一种存储卷的快照处理方法,包括:
接收第一快照删除指令,所述第一快照删除指令用以指示删除第一快照文件;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京天融信网络安全技术有限公司;北京天融信科技有限公司;北京天融信软件有限公司,未经北京天融信网络安全技术有限公司;北京天融信科技有限公司;北京天融信软件有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/202011089801.1/2.html,转载请声明来源钻瓜专利网。





